ISDB-T RF Layer Monitoring Receiver- Based on Avateq’s Monitoring Software Receiver-Analyzer;- ISDB-T transmitter/repeater performance monitor.
5.575 / 5.573 / 5.572 MHz (mode 1, 2, 3)1 405 (mode 1), 2 809 (mode 2), 5 617 (mode 3)1/32, 1/16, 1/8, 1/4DQPSK, QPSK, 16-QAM, 64-QAM- Signal MER/SNR, dB;- Signal RMS, dB;- Signal PAR, dB;- Peak compression, dB;- Signal CCDF.
- AM-AM, AM-PM curve- Output complex LUT array is available for DPD- Group Delay, Amplitude and Phase response- Output complex FIR coefficients available for DPD- Group Delay, Amplitude and Phase responses- Spectrum shoulder levels- Signal MER/SNR- Signal max Group Delay- Spectrum tilt/ripple
